In New Case, Supreme Court Revisits the Question of Software Patents


IBM 360

The front panel of an IBM 360 on display at the IBM facility in Poughkeepsie, N.Y. In 1972, IBM was a leading software patent opponent. Today Big Blue is one of the concepts biggest supporters.

Credit: Jim McKnight/AP

If you write a book or a song, you can get copyright protection for it. If you invent a pill or a better mousetrap, you can patent it.
